About Gist AI
Gist AI is a free Chrome extension that instantly summarizes websites, YouTube videos, and PDFs using ChatGPT. Designed for students, professionals, and researchers, it removes the grind of reading long articles, textbooks, reports, or even entire books, extracting the key points in one click. The extension covers four content types: websites, YouTube videos (via transcript extraction), online PDFs, and local PDFs you upload. It breaks long content into smaller blocks for better comprehension, offers a Read More feature to dive into the summary source, and lets you jump to specific timestamps in YouTube videos directly from summary bullets. Summaries are available in 30+ languages, and the tool is privacy-focused, collecting no user data. Gist AI is completely free with unlimited summaries, no length limits, and works across all websites.
Behind the Verdict
Gist AI is a straightforward Chrome extension that does one thing well: summarizing content on the fly. It covers websites, YouTube videos, and both online and local PDFs, which is a broader range than many free summarizers. The integration with ChatGPT means summaries are generally coherent and contextually accurate, though you should still cross-check for originality as the tool itself notes. Strengths: The tool is genuinely free with no length limits, which is rare. The Read More feature lets you dig into the source of any summary point, which is great for verification. Jumping to YouTube timestamps from summary bullets is a time-saver for video learners. The breakdown of long content into smaller blocks aids comprehension. Privacy is a plus—no data collection or storage. Weaknesses: It's Chrome-only, so Firefox or Safari users are out of luck. There's no mobile app, desktop app, or API access, limiting its use to desktop Chrome sessions. You can't customize summary length or style; you get the default ChatGPT output. It requires an internet connection, so no offline use. Where it fits: Students summarizing research papers, professionals digesting reports, researchers getting paper overviews, and YouTube viewers skimming long videos. It's also useful for non-native speakers who want simpler language summaries. Where it doesn't fit: Teams needing collaborative summarization, developers looking for API integration, or anyone who needs to summarize on mobile devices.

Real-world workflow fit
Concrete scenarios for the personas Gist AI actually fits — and what changes day-one when you adopt it.
Researching for a term paper with a 50-page PDF and several YouTube lectures.
Outcome: Install Gist AI, open the PDF in Chrome, click the extension icon to get an instant summary, then use Read More to dive into key sections. For YouTube, click the icon to get a timestamped summary and jump to the exact parts needed.
Preparing a presentation by reviewing multiple industry reports and news articles.
Outcome: Use Gist AI to summarize each article and report in seconds, extracting the key figures and insights. The Read More feature helps verify the source data before including it in the presentation.
Trying to quickly scan through a stack of academic papers to find relevant ones.
Outcome: Open each paper as a PDF in Chrome and click the Gist AI icon to get a one-paragraph summary. This allows rapid triage of which papers to read in full, saving hours of skimming.

Setup time & first value
How long it actually takes to get something useful out of Gist AI — broken out by persona, not the marketing-page minute.
Installation takes under 2 minutes: add the extension from the Chrome Web Store, pin it to the toolbar, and you're ready. Summarizing a website or PDF takes seconds—just click the icon. For YouTube, the transcript extraction takes a few extra seconds. No account creation or configuration needed.
